The shift that made this possible

At Google I/O in May 2026, the company announced that AI Mode had passed one billion monthly users and that Search would now let you deploy agents just by asking a question. The search box itself got its biggest upgrade in 25 years.

Google's I/O 2026 announcement of AI agents in Search and the redesigned AI-powered search box

That matters for content teams because the surface they're optimizing for has fundamentally changed. AI answers are built from citations, and the mix of what gets cited is shifting fast. In July 2026, product pages made up roughly a third of all ChatGPT citations and were the fastest-growing format alongside listicles, according to Promptwatch's ChatGPT citation type data. Google AI Overviews saw the same thing: product pages overtook listicles as the most cited content type in late July. If your program is still built around blog posts alone, you're optimizing for a citation economy that no longer exists.

The other change is volume. ChatGPT Search now runs more web searches per response than ever, and on August 8, 2026 it started using the site: operator at scale, jumping from about 0.4% to 17% of all fanout queries overnight, per Promptwatch's query fanout data. More fanouts means more chances to be cited, but also more content surface you need to cover. That's the gap agentic programs are built to close.

What agentic GEO actually means

The term gets thrown around loosely, so it helps to have a test. Frase's definition, laid out in its guide to agentic content automation, is useful here: agentic SEO is SEO where the system doesn't just report, it acts. You give it a goal, not a prompt, and it chains the steps needed to reach that goal.

Frase's framework for agentic SEO, covering the five criteria that separate true agentic platforms from chat assistants bolted onto SEO tools

The five criteria worth testing any platform against:

  1. It works from a goal, not a prompt. You describe the outcome and the system decides which steps to run.
  2. It covers the whole content lifecycle: research, brief, draft, optimize, publish, monitor.
  3. It keeps watching after publish and flags pages that slip.
  4. It diagnoses problems from evidence, like crawler logs and citation data, not generic suggestions.
  5. It moves at the speed you set, from full human review to fully automated.

A platform that meets two or three of these is a decent tool with a chat panel attached. A platform that meets all five can plausibly publish 5-10 articles a day without the quality collapsing. That's not a theoretical bar either. Below are three programs actually doing it.

Program 1: Crisp, scaling an online supermarket to 5-10 articles a day

Crisp is an online supermarket, which is about the least glamorous content vertical you can imagine. Product pages, category explanations, ingredient guides. Nobody wakes up excited to write about oat milk sourcing.

Their program runs on a closed loop. A Content Agent monitors which prompts Crisp appears in, and more importantly, which prompts it's absent from, across ChatGPT, Perplexity, Google AI Overviews, and AI Mode. When the agent finds a gap, say Crisp isn't cited for "is organic oat milk healthier," it plans an article, drafts it with brand instructions baked in, and publishes it to the CMS on a schedule the team controls. A review inbox catches anything that looks off before it goes live, though a lot of the output ships fully automated.

The results they've reported are worth taking seriously: 2x higher conversion rates from AI traffic compared to traditional channels, and output scaled to 5-10 articles per day. The conversion number is the interesting one. Traffic from AI answers arrives with intent already formed, because the user asked a specific question and the model recommended Crisp in the answer. That traffic converts better than generic organic search, which changes the math on what a content program is worth.

The lesson from Crisp isn't "use AI to write more." It's that e-commerce content has a long tail that was never economical to produce manually, and AI citations reward covering it. Product pages and commercial content now dominate citations in both ChatGPT and AI Overviews, so a supermarket publishing structured product and ingredient content at volume is playing exactly the game the citation economy rewards.

Program 2: Monks, building enterprise content roadmaps from answer gaps

Monks is a global agency whose client roster includes Netflix, BMW, Asana, and Paycor. Their problem is different from Crisp's: they don't need volume for one brand, they need defensible strategy for many brands at once.

Their agentic program is less about autonomous publishing and more about replacing intuition with data. Using the Answer Gap Report and Visibility Score from Promptwatch, they map where each enterprise client is invisible across thousands of real prompts, then build content roadmaps from those gaps. The editorial question changes from "what should we write about this quarter" to "here are the 400 prompts our client's buyers actually ask where a competitor gets cited and we don't."

That shift sounds small. It isn't. Enterprise content planning has always been political, with stakeholders lobbying for their topics. Prompt-level visibility data ends those arguments, because you're no longer debating taste, you're looking at which answers the brand is missing from.

For an agency running this across multiple clients, the crawler logs matter too. Knowing that ChatGPTBot or ClaudeBot actually visited a page, read it, and didn't cite it tells you something different than knowing the page exists. It separates a discoverability problem from a content quality problem, and those have completely different fixes.

Program 3: OpenUp, going from intuition to prompt-led planning

OpenUp is a mental health platform, and their story is the one I find most relatable because almost every content team starts where they did: planning from intuition. Someone senior has a sense of what the audience cares about, the calendar gets built around that sense, and six months later nobody can say why half the articles exist.

Their move was to let real prompt data drive the calendar. Instead of guessing which mental health topics people ask AI assistants about, they track the actual prompts, with monthly volumes and difficulty scores, and plan content against them. An article gets commissioned because there's measurable prompt demand and OpenUp isn't in the answer, not because it felt right in a planning meeting.

This is the least flashy of the three programs and arguably the most transferable. You don't need autonomous publishing to benefit. Just grounding your editorial calendar in prompt intelligence rather than opinion will beat most competitors, because most competitors are still planning from intuition.

The pipeline all three programs share

Strip away the differences and the same architecture shows up in all three:

StageWhat happensManual equivalent
Prompt researchTrack thousands of real prompts with volumes and difficulty scoresKeyword research, loosely mapped to AI behavior
Gap analysisFind prompts where the brand is invisible but competitors are citedQuarterly content audit, mostly guesswork
Brief generationContent briefs built from AI responses, search results, and brand instructions1-2 hours per brief by a strategist
Drafting and optimizationAgent writes and optimizes against the target prompts4-8 hours per article by a writer
PublishingDirect to CMS (Webflow, Framer, WordPress) on a set scheduleManual upload, formatting, internal links
Post-publish monitoringTrack citations, traffic, and decay per page; flag slippageNobody actually does this consistently

Frase's research on agentic workflows puts concrete numbers on the time compression: an optimization stage that takes 1-2 hours manually takes 5-10 minutes in an agentic pipeline. Multiply that across the full lifecycle and you get from a few articles a week to several a day without growing headcount.

The stage most teams skip, and the one that matters most, is the last one. Citation data shows that cited pages have a lifecycle: ramp-up, peak, and decay. A page that earns citations today will lose them as competitors publish fresher content. Programs publishing 5-10 articles a day aren't just producing new content, they're refreshing old pages based on which ones are slipping, and that refresh work is also automated.

A word of caution on the category: a lot of tools labeled "agentic" are actually prompt trackers with a chat box. The test from earlier applies. If the tool can't publish to your CMS, can't tell you why you're invisible (not just that you are), and doesn't monitor pages after they go live, it's a monitor, not an agent. Both have a place in a stack, but know which one you're buying. Guardrails the good programs all use

Publishing 10 articles a day with no oversight is how you get a site full of plausible-sounding garbage. The programs above all run with constraints:

Human review at the autonomy level you choose. Crisp's setup includes a review inbox. Some content ships automatically, some waits for approval, and the team decides which is which by content type. That's the right model: autonomy should be a dial, not a switch.

Brand instructions baked into generation. Every agent-generated article carries brand voice, claims policy, and factual constraints. This is especially critical in regulated verticals like OpenUp's, where a mental health platform cannot afford an agent improvising clinical claims.

Grounding in real data, not model memory. The drafts that perform are built from live search results, current AI responses, and actual citation data, not whatever the model remembers from training. One finding worth internalizing: markdown files make up just 0.05% of AI search citations, per Promptwatch's research on content formats. What performs in AI answers is well-structured regular web content, not gimmicks.

Measurement tied to business outcomes. All three programs track traffic and conversions from AI platforms, not just mention counts. A mention without a click is a press clipping. The programs that survive budget scrutiny are the ones that can show revenue.

How to start without boiling the ocean

If you're building this in 2026, don't try to get to 10 articles a day in month one. The sequence that works:

  1. Instrument first. Get visibility tracking, citation analytics, and crawler logs running before you automate anything. You can't optimize what you can't see, and crawler logs will tell you whether your problem is discoverability or content quality.
  2. Run prompt research for a month. Let the data accumulate. You want real prompt volumes and difficulty scores, not a brainstormed list.
  3. Automate briefs before drafts. Let the system generate content briefs from answer gaps and have humans write the first batch. This validates the gap analysis cheaply.
  4. Turn on agent drafting with review. Ship your first agent-written articles through a human review inbox. Measure their citation and conversion performance against the human-written batch.
  5. Scale what wins. Once agent content performs at parity or better, raise the autonomy level and the volume together.

The honest caveats

Three things keep this from being a pure success story. First, citation counts per response have been dropping in ChatGPT since the GPT-5.3 rollout in March 2026, per Promptwatch's citation drop data. Fewer citations per answer means the competition for each slot is getting sharper, which raises the bar on content quality even as automation lowers the cost of producing it.

Second, agentic programs concentrate risk. When one system researches, writes, publishes, and monitors, a bad configuration propagates fast. The teams doing this well audit their agent output weekly, at minimum.

Third, this is a moving target. Reddit's citation share in ChatGPT collapsed from roughly 4% to 0.5% in a single day in August 2026, per Promptwatch's Reddit citation data. Any strategy tuned to last quarter's citation patterns can break overnight, which is exactly why the monitoring layer has to run continuously rather than as a quarterly audit.

None of that changes the direction. The teams publishing 5-10 optimized articles a day aren't cutting corners, they've rebuilt their pipeline around how search actually works now: prompts in, citations measured, content planned from gaps, production automated, and everything monitored after publish. The ones still running a manual calendar are competing against that machinery.
